Off the Grid
In 2010, Prince declared that the Internet was "completely over" and pulled his music off of streaming services like Spotify. He later told The Guardian he did it to make a point about artist royalties and fair pay in the digital music world.
An Idol on Idol
Back in 2006, when American Idol was still the highest-rated show on television, the finale was being watched by over 40 million viewers. Reportedly, Prince didn't even rehearse his performance of "Lolita" and "Satisfied." He showed up minutes before he was scheduled, rocked the house and then promptly walked offstage and out the door. Best. Guest Star. Ever.
The best part about Prince's cameo on New Girl is that it was his idea! He contacted Fox and told them he was a huge fan of the Zooey Deschanel-led comedy and obviously, if Prince calls you about your show, you immediately write him a part. And yes, he's a total Jess-Nick shipper.
